Total tax revenues for the period January to December 2008, before one-off payments, were € 422,297m (+1.1% against 2007): € 12,287m (+6.0%) from activities connected with gaming (indirect taxes).
Tax receipts relating to gaming (including various taxes classified both as direct and indirect taxes), totalled €12.817m (+ €730m, equal to 6.0%), with a reduction mainly due to extraordinary tax receipts deriving from the granting of licensing rights to run games in public (laws D.L. 223/2006, art. 38) netted during January 2007. Among the tax receipts relating to gaming, takings from Lotto were € 6,732m (+ €554m, a rise of 9.0%), those from instant lotteries were €1,638m (+ €129m, a rise of 8.5%) and those from gaming machines and equipment were €2,419m (+ €259m, a rise of 12.0%).
Indirect taxes. Revenues from indirect taxes were €191,754m (- €2,281m, a reduction of 1.2%), representing 45.1% of the total yearly revenue. Altogether tax revenues relating to gaming have been €11,790m (- €492m, a reduction of 4.0%).
In 2008, the tax on performances of shows and the tax on gambling houses have guaranteed revenues of €71m, an increase of 6% over the previous year.
